Ответы в темах

Просмотр 4 ответов — с 1 по 4 (всего 4)
  • add_permastruct()
    add_rewrite_rule()
    add_rewrite_endpoint()
    ?

    • Ответ изменён 8 лет, 2 месяца назад пользователем ubdulluh.

    Возможно, у меня ложное представление о реализации задачи
    Надо учиться

    Есть плагин
    https://ru.wordpress.org/plugins/amp/
    по запросу mysite.com/about/amp
    он возвращает контент mysite.com/about с amp-дизайном

    я понимаю, что за манипуляции с url google может забанить
    с другой стороны, это плагин «AMP for WordPress» проделывает какие-то манипуляции

    Возможно, кто-то захочет запустить AMP-версию сайта на десктопе поэтому смысл очередного гуглоразвода в разделении версий не по url, а по типу устройства.

    У заказчика есть острое желание обзавестись AMP-версией
    Есть AMP-плагины и они оставляют желать лучшего
    Как я вижу нормальное решение задачи:
    — Посетитель вводит url, например, mysite.com/about/amp
    — Скрипт определяет наличии в url подстроки «amp»
    — подсовывает посетителю другую тему и страницу mysite.com/about
    — было бы хорошо, если бы url заканчивался на /amp

    Возможно, есть лучше решение

    Проблема в том, что моих знаний не достаточно для реализации этой идеи и я не знаю как реализовать манипуляции с url

    я пробовал использовать header(location, $new_url); и это не сработало

    • Ответ изменён 8 лет, 2 месяца назад пользователем ubdulluh.
    • Ответ изменён 8 лет, 2 месяца назад пользователем ubdulluh.
    • Ответ изменён 8 лет, 2 месяца назад пользователем ubdulluh.
Просмотр 4 ответов — с 1 по 4 (всего 4)